There are two versions, one fixed size that can be printed as a single thing without anything assembly, I used those as the preinstalled kitchen didn't really use the height-adjustability of the original feet, and a height adjustable one that's designed for a M6x36 countersunk bolt and a M6x12,7 heated insert (sourced from CNCKitchen). You gotta glue the bolt into the footy piece and insert the heatset thingy into the leg body.
I'd highly recommend to print these lying flat on the long side with supports as doing otherwise will result in a really fragile print for this use case.
